Classic Sonic, meanwhile, takes to the submarine underground in temple sections reminiscent of Hydrocity Zone and Labyrinth Zone and has to run away from giant spiked rolling stones towards the end. Modern Sonic speeds through this zone along looping alabaster highways and aquaplaning over the water as in Adabat, and may choose to either jump along the backs of giant turtles or drive a go-kart on a suspended road. It is exclusive to the PS3, Xbox 360 and PC versions. It also features "indoor" segments which take visual elements from Road Rock. This stage has some references to other stages, like Hydrocity Zone, Jungle Joyride, Ocean Palace and Labyrinth Zone.
